Javascript 프론트엔드 개발자를 위한 인터뷰 질문

| | | | | | | | | | | | | | | | | | | | | | | | | |

부트캠프 코딩 을 마치면 구직 활동을 시작할 때입니다. 많은 프로그래밍 작업과 마찬가지로 프론트 엔드 웹 개발 직책은 종종 엄격한 인터뷰를 요구하며 준비 방법을 알아야 합니다. 세부 사항으로 들어가기 전에 코딩 작업에는 종종 일반적인 것보다 더 많은 작업이 포함된다는 점에 유의해야 합니다. "당신은 일상적인 작업에 적합하기 때문입니다. 이것이 중요하지만(좋은 인상을 주어야 함) 기술을 잠재적 고용주에게 제공할 수 있습니다.

이 기사에서는 프로세스를 완료하는 데 도움이 되는 몇 가지 팁과 요령과 함께 프론트엔드 개발자와 함께하는 세 가지 일반적인 인터뷰 질문을 다룰 것입니다. 이 기사의 목적 가 반드시 답을 제공하는 것은 아니며, 무엇을 공부하고 면접에서 무엇을 기대할 수 있는지에 대한 아이디어를 제공하는 것을 목표로 합니다.


프로그래밍 과제: 필요악

나무 책상 위의 회색 노트북
프로그래밍 문제는 시간을 다소 위험하게 사용하지만 오늘날의 기술 구직 시장에서 종종 필요합니다.

고용주는 종종 새로운 개발자에게 자신의 기술을 테스트하기 위해 코딩 과제를 제공합니다. 모든 비즈니스에는 다른 과제가 있으며 일부는 다른 기업보다 더 어렵습니다. 그러나 경험이 많고 경험이 풍부한 웹 개발자가 이를 수행할 수 있어야 합니다.

고용주에게 귀하의 자격을 증명해야 하지만 코딩 문제와 관련하여 간략한 경고가 있습니다. 때때로 회사에서 사용하려고 할 수 있습니다. 무료 경험, 해결해야 할 복잡한 문제를 제공하고 다음 후보로 넘어갑니다. 일부 회사는 c 코드를 사용하는 것에 놀랐습니다. 소프트웨어에 문제가 있지만 작성한 사람을 고용하지 않았습니다. 다행히도 , 이런 나쁜 습관은 자주 발생하지 않지만, 모든 신규 개발자가 알아야 할 사항.

인터뷰 인터뷰 질문을 준비할 때 사전에 알아야 할 몇 가지 사항이 있습니다. CSS 및 JavaScript와 관련된 질문은 지원하는 직책에 중요하기 때문입니다.


CSS 질문 및 과제

찾고 있는 경우 프론트 엔드 개발 작업의 경우, 이제 CSS에 대한 광범위한 지식이 있을 것입니다. 채용 관리자가 새로운 지원자에게 CSS 기반 과제를 제시하는 것은 매우 일반적입니다. 더 나은 아이디어를 제공하기 위해 두 가지 예를 살펴보겠습니다. 예상할 수 있는 것. 모든 비즈니스가 다르지만 웹 개발 분야의 많은 신입 사원은 이와 유사한 질문을 보고합니다.

Mixin

Mixin 블록을 사용하면 많은 시간을 절약할 수 있기 때문에 기업에서는 종종 경험을 높이 평가합니다. 모든 것은 효율성에 관한 것임을 기억하십시오!

Mixin이 아직 무엇인지 모르는 경우 여기에 간단한 설명이 있습니다. 이것은 사이트 전체에서 재사용할 수 있는 그룹화된 CSS 선언 블록입니다. 사용법도 간단합니다. @include를 입력한 다음 이름 Mixin과 세미콜론을 작성하면 됩니다.

CSS 규칙

또 다른 공통 인터뷰 중 나오는 주제는 CSS 규칙입니다. 당신은 그것들을 설명하고 아마도 그것들을 사용하는 방법을 보여달라고 요청할 것입니다. 스타일시트와 이를 따를 수 있는 능력을 보여줄 기회가 제공될 수 있습니다.


자바스크립트 질문 및 과제

프론트 엔드 개발자, JavaScript는 가장 친한 친구입니다. 이 시점에서 이 보편적으로 유용한 웹 개발 언어에 대해 낯설지 않아야 합니다. 기업은 이를 기대하므로 JavaScript와 관련된 프론트 엔드 개발자 인터뷰에서 많은 질문을 받을 것으로 예상할 수 있습니다. 위에서 언급한 것처럼 모든 비즈니스가 다르기 때문에 자신에게 일어날 수 있는 모든 일에 최선을 다해야 합니다. 일반적으로 JavaScript 챌린지는 시간이 오래 걸리지만 상당히 간단합니다. 다음은 일반적으로 사용되는 몇 가지 예입니다.

회문 챌린지 ¬Æ

이것은 맞기 위해 약간의 노력이 필요한 고전적인 챌린지입니다. 회문은 같은 뜻으로 읽는 단어입니다 "엄마"와 "레이스 카"와 같은 두 가지 의미에서. 챌린지의 목적은 문자열을 뒤집고 회문이 있는 경우 "참" 값을 반환하는 것입니다. 값이 없으면 "거짓" 값을 반환합니다.

모음 찾기

이 챌린지는 재미있지만 쉽지만 프론트 엔드 개발자와의 인터뷰에서 여전히 매우 일반적인 질문입니다. 목표는 간단합니다. 입력 단어의 모음 수를 반환하는 함수를 작성하는 것입니다. 아마 스스로 알아낼 수 있을 것입니다. 하지만 ligborn에서 많은 예를 찾을 수 있습니다.

일반적으로 인터뷰 전에 어떤 질문이나 도전에 직면할지 알 방법이 없으므로 너무 스트레스 받지 마세요. 거기에 도달하기 전에 먼저 시작할 수 있는 몇 가지 좋은 방법이 있습니다. 이 모든 도전 과제를 스스로 시도하고 서서 생각하는 연습을 할 수 있습니다. 많은 경우 고용 관리자는 후보자가 복잡한 경우 집에서 과제를 완료할 수 있도록 허용하므로 해결할 수 있는 충분한 기회가 있습니다. 다음은 나머지 인터뷰를 완료하기 위한 최종 제안입니다.